Summary:Binary vectors and uses thereof. The invention relates to a series of binary vectors that are based on compatible, autonomous origins of replication and for a wide range of hosts for their maintenance in Agrobacterium sp. and Escherichia coli as a new tool for plant synthetic biology, as well as a flexible framework for assembling multiple DNA elements, transferring and characterizing DNA parts. The disclosed binary vectors are small in size, preferably less than 3.8 kb, stable, with an origin compatible with the most common binary T-DNA vectors, they are in accordance with the current standards of synthetic plant biology and allow the administration of multiple T-DNA cassettes by multiplexing the vectors. The present invention also relates to methods for transferring and expressing DNA sequences using the binary vectors and uses thereof.
